March 13, 2024 - A US plan to deliver aid to Gaza from a floating pier at sea will be fraught with potential logistical and security challenges. More than 1,000 US troops are expected to participate in the operation although the Pentagon says there will be no 'boots on the ground, ' FILE PHOTO SHOT ON: March 21, 2023 - Virginia Beach, Virginia, USA - Sailors from Assault Craft Unit TWO (ACU2) work to remove a stuck Load Handling System (LHS) tactical truck from the shore with a bulldozer as part of their Joint Logistics Over-the-Shore (JLOTS) training with the U.S. Army at Fort Story, March 21
